Frequently Asked Questions

  • What is Considered a Dental Emergency?

    A dental emergency is any issue with your dental health that demands urgent treatment by dentist to stop mouth bleeding, to save the tooth, or mitigate extreme pain that you are feeling at the moment. Dental emergencies could also mean a mouth infection that could be extremely dangerous.   • How should you behave when you have a dental emergency?

    Whenever you see something wrong with your oral health and feel it’s a dental emergency, it’s easy to begin to get stressed out about what step you should take next. Whenever you are experiencing a dental emergency, there are a several steps that you could take to mitigate the situation, such as stay calm and act promptly.

    • Don’t panic: It is easy to worry at any time when these emergencies happen. Please attempt to stay calm and think through the situation. Whether you are faced with a tooth that gets broken or dislodged or some discomfort and swelling in your mouth, you must deal with the situation and stay calm and collected.
    • Be efficient: Whenever you have some urgent dental issue, you must act in an efficient manner. Have someone in your family contact the Milltown, NJ emergency dentist or help to take you into the office. You might wish to use an ice pack or a pain reliever to help cope with any swelling and pain. A clean gauze on the part of the mouth that’s bleeding is going to help slow it down.
    • Find and preserve the oral structures: When your tooth is broken or gets dislodged, it’s recommended you locate any of the fragments that you are able to. After they are gathered, you could place them into a sealed container. You could show the tooth segments to Milltown dental professional once you come to the office.

    • How can you prevent a dental emergency?

      There are several different steps you could take to help prevent dental emergencies and keep your mouth and teeth as healthy as is possible. Some of the steps you could take to avoid these dental emergencies are: Be mindful of the foods you consume: Try to prepare healthy and nutritious food to help stop cavities. Many dental emergencies happen because of a small dental problem, such as a small cavity, which can grow to a big toothache that needs emergency treatment. Try not to have any liquids and food that are sugary and eat as clean as possible. 2) Use protection when playing sports: Whether you engage in a sport that could result in jaw injury or you simply grind your teeth when sleeping, you may need to use a mouthguard to make sure you stay safe. 3) Use great oral hygiene: Make sure you are brushing your teeth two times per day, floss at least once daily, and utilize mouthwash to keep your mouth healthy and stop oral health issues.
